WebMay 1, 2005 · The successful orthodontic correction of bimaxillary protrusion has been reported. Tan6 studied orthodontic correction of bimaxillary protrusion in 50 Chinese adult patients and found favorable soft tissue and dental changes after the extraction of four premolars. Lew5 looked at profile changes after the extraction of four first premolars and … WebBimaxillary protrusion is often accompanied by various degrees of lip incompetence (defined as a resting lip separation of more than 4 mm), mentalis strain, gummy smile, and anterior open bite. The typical anteroposterior relationship tends to be a class II malocclusion with mandibular deficiency, but it can be anything from severe class II to ...

WebApr 12, 2024 · NO: Bimaxillary protrusion: a condition where the upper and lower front teeth are forward (protrusive) is quite a common reason for orthodontics. If space is available in the rear, then no, treatment can be done without tooth removal.
